Transaction 64f51d5db3768a3ced8bc67c2869d5bdc24c6e06c38925ae930a3cdb13ad4f26
3 Input
2 Outputs
- 64f51d5db3768a3ced8bc67c2869d5bdc24c6e06c38925ae930a3cdb13ad4f26:0
- 64f51d5db3768a3ced8bc67c2869d5bdc24c6e06c38925ae930a3cdb13ad4f26:1
value 4592392
address 17wYv3gBLrrT9S9rKnnMG6diconERauxKs
value 17748461
address 1AHUnBMjS7RVSdc7NoQ8nLHaG9Uo93Sk9J